Alexenau is an easy Attersee shore dive for training and relaxed wildlife spotting. The site has a gradually sloping bottom, close parking, and a few training platforms, so it stays simple without feeling empty. Stay close to the shore on the easy line; the left side drops deeper toward trees and rocks for divers who want more structure. Expect clear freshwater, trout, pike, rainbow trout, and perch around the vegetation and submerged wood.

Depth range, seasonality, and planning context.
Reported Depth
8m - 30m
Depth Note
Average depth around 8 m, with a deeper section to the left reaching about 30 m near tree stands.
Best Season
Late spring through early autumn usually gives the most comfortable water temperatures and the best visibility.
Typical Conditions
Gradually sloping freshwater shore entry, training platforms, and a left-hand line that reaches deeper trees and rocks.

Scuba Diving
A leftward route can reach about 30 m near tree stands; the dive otherwise averages around 8 m with large rocks.
Freediving
The shallow entry can suit a brief look, but the site is best known as a calm scuba training dive.
Snorkeling
Snorkeling is possible in the shallow edge, though the site is most rewarding as a scuba dive.
